## Authentication

Quick heads-up before you cut the release: Siftgate (our bloom filter sitting in front of the Pebblevault key-value store) now requires its own credential. The filter screens lookups before they ever hit Pebblevault, so false negatives are impossible but a bad token means every read falls through to the slow path. Rotate this with each release train, not mid-cycle — the filter caches auth state for an hour. The key for the Siftgate admin endpoint is below.

API key for bageg-kajef: vxb2-ss

Heads up: if the Lintrock baseline file in the Quarrow repo drifts from main, CI fails with a "stale baseline" error even when the code is fine. Quick fix is to regenerate the baseline on a clean checkout and re-push. If a customer build is blocked, confirm the failing run matches the token below before escalating.

build token for yadug-yagag: htk21_c863c33eb8b82c0c9c152

**Ticket: Tile cache serving stale coastline tiles**

Welcome aboard! First fun one for you: the Maplet tile cache keeps serving outdated coastline tiles after a style update. Looks like the invalidation key only hashes the tile coordinates, not the style version, so a redeploy doesn't bust anything. Users in the Port Averly demo saw last month's shoreline. Check the cache key builder in the render service and confirm the TTL fallback actually kicks in. The trace from the repro run is attached below.

session token of kahog-bahif = htk9_f63daec35

Looks good overall — swapping the homegrown Tasklantern queue for the new broker finally kills that polling loop we've been babysitting. One thing for the release notes: the worker defaults changed, so anyone who tuned the old config by hand needs to re-check their overrides. Rollback is clean since both queues can drain side by side. The new defaults shipping with this release are listed below.

tuning table, kawep-tawif:
CAPS = {
    "olidor": 80,
    "belion": 7,
    "quenys": 225,
    "druox": 839,
    "fraath": 482,
}